Interior wall demolition services involve the careful removal of existing interior walls within a building. This process typically includes the demolition of non-load-bearing partitions, drywall, or other wall structures to create open floor plans, reconfigure room layouts, or prepare spaces for new installations.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to ensure that the demolition is performed efficiently while minimizing damage to surrounding areas, such as floors, ceilings, and electrical wiring. Proper planning and execution are essential to ensure that the demolition does not compromise the structural integrity of the building or cause unnecessary mess and disruption.
These services are often sought to address various interior space challenges. For example, removing walls can enhance natural light flow, improve accessibility, or create a more modern, open-concept environment. Demolition can also be necessary when upgrading or renovating interior layouts to accommodate new uses, such as converting a basement into a living space or combining multiple smaller rooms into a larger, more functional area. Additionally, interior wall demolition can help resolve issues related to outdated or damaged walls, such as mold, pests, or structural deterioration, by removing compromised materials and preparing the space for reconstruction.

The overview below groups typical Interior Wall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lebanon,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Labor Costs - Interior wall demolition typically ranges from $500 to $1,500 dep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more intricate demolitions tend to increase labor expenses. Contact local contractors for precise estimates based on specific needs.
Material Disposal Fees - Disposal costs for demolished wall materials usually fall between $200 and $600. These fees depend on the volume of debris and local disposal facility charges. Service providers can provide detailed disposal estimates after assessment.
Permitting and Inspection - In some areas, permits or inspections may be required, with costs ranging from $50 to $300. The necessity and cost depend on local regulations and project scope. Local pros can advise on permit requirements and associated fees.
Additional Equipment or Tools - Special tools or equipment rental might add $100 to $400 to the overall cost. This includes items like demolition hammers or scaffolding, which may be needed for specific wall types. Local service providers can clarify if such equipment is necessary for the project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is interior wall demolition? Interior wall demolition involves removing existing walls inside a building to create open spaces or reconfigure layouts, typically performed by professional contractors.
When should I consider interior wall demolition? Interior wall demolition may be suitable when renovating a space, removing non-load-bearing walls, or updating room layouts to improve functionality.
Are there any structural considerations for interior wall removal? Yes, it is important to determine whether walls are load-bearing, which requires proper assessment and potentially additional support from qualified professionals.
What types of walls can be demolished? Non-load-bearing interior walls, such as drywall partitions, are commonly removed, while load-bearing walls require specialized handling.
